Copyright © 2025 miami.yabsta.com All Right Reserved
powered by
3553 NW 78th Ave. Miami, FL, United States, 33122
1983 NW 88th Ct Miami, FL, United States, 33172
12023 SW 117th Court Miami, FL, United States, 33186
1836 NW 21st St. Miami, FL, United States, 33142
7331 NW 27th Ave. Miami, FL, United States, 33147
7440 NW 52nd St. Miami, FL, United States, 33166
8505 NW 12th St. Doral, FL, United States, 33126
2755 NW 164 Terrace Opa-locka, FL, United States, 33054
7209 NW 79th Ter Medley, FL, United States, 33166
4555 SW 71st Ave. Miami, FL, United States, 33155